Job Overview
We are seeking an energetic and detail-oriented Dispatcher and Customer Service Representative to coordinate daily transportation operations and deliver outstanding customer support. This role involves managing freight dispatch, utilizing transportation management systems, and ensuring smooth communication between drivers, clients, and internal teams. If you thrive in a fast-paced environment and possess strong analysis and communication skills, this opportunity is perfect for you
Duties
- Coordinate, assign, and review daily logistics and dispatch operations, including scheduling shipments and deliveries.
- Establish, implement, and adjust work schedules and operating procedures to meet business demands while ensuring compliance with safety and regulatory requirements.
- Monitor shipments and resolve work-related issues such as delays, damages, or discrepancies in a timely and cost-effective manner.
- Coordinate activities with transportation providers, suppliers, warehouses, and customers to ensure smooth logistics operations.
- Prepare and submit regular reports on shipping performance, inventory levels, costs, and operational efficiency.
- Ensure compliance with local, national, and international transportation laws and regulations.
- Implement and monitor security procedures to safeguard goods throughout the supply chain.
- Oversee the maintenance and repair of logistics and dispatch equipment to prevent operational disruptions.
- Manage logistics-related budgets, ensuring cost optimization without compromising service quality.
- Identify opportunities for continuous improvement, including process enhancements, cost reduction initiatives, and the adoption of new technologies.
Qualifications
- Minimum 1 year of dispatch experience in the transportation or logistics industry.
- Ability to work 6 days per week and manage a dynamic schedule.
- Strong understanding of transportation operations, scheduling, and logistics coordination.
- Knowledge of transportation regulations, safety standards, and compliance requirements.
- Excellent organizational, communication, and problem-solving skills.
-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ced environment and handle multiple priorities.
- Proficiency in dispatch systems, logistics software, and Microsoft Office applications.
